----Source: Clark County Press (Neillsville, Clark Co., WI) 6/15/1978
Wiener, Shirley (29 September 1940 – 12 June 1978)
Passing away after a brief illness, Monday, June 12, at St. Mary’s Medical
Center in Racine was Mrs. Robert (Shirley) Wiener, 37, Burlington. Funeral
services were to be held this Thursday in Neillsville from the Georgas-Gesche
Funeral Home.
Shirley Wiener was born September 29, 1940, in Neillsville, to Edward “Ted” and
Irma (Buker) Kuester. At the time of her death, she was employed as a nurse’ aid
at Southern Wisconsin Center in Union Grove. Shirley was a member of the
Wisconsin State Employees Union Local 892.
Surviving her is her husband, three daughters, Charlene of West Bend, Mrs. Bryan
(Debbie) Haight of Wichita, Ks., and Valerie at home; and one son, Robert at
home. Joining the survivors are three sisters, Mrs. Jerry (Maxine) Rasmussen of
Des Moines, Ia., Mrs. Bruce (Barbara) Opelt and Mrs. Walter (Jeannette) Quicker,
both of Neillsville; one brother, Henry “Buddy” Kuester, Neillsville; and
mother-in-law and father-in-law, Mr. and Mrs. Herbert Wiener, Franklin.
Funeral services were to be held at 3:00 p.m. from the funeral home, with the
Rev. Gary Clark of the Neillsville United Church of Christ officiating and
burial was to be made in the West Side Cemetery, Greenwood.
